MILWAUKEE (CBS 58) -- Summerfest begins just two weeks from Thursday.
Saturday, May 30, people had a change to get a taste of the Big Gig - literally.
The Metro Market on 76th Street in Greenfield people displayed samples of some of the new Summerfest concession items this year.
The samples at "SummerFeast" included Smoked Beef Barbacoa over Dirty Rice from Famous Dave's, a walking taco from MONTACOS, and the Elote Dog from Wild Dog.
A live DJ was there to play some hits and anyone who spent more than $25 at the store, got a free ticket to Summerfest.
"It's jammin. People love coming out being able to experience. So, we appreciate when we and Metro Market are able to throw these kinds of events and host the community in a really fun new and engaging way," Emilie Williamson, head of public affairs of Pick n' Save and Metro Market, said.
There were also samples from other Summerfest vendors.
This is the second year of SummerFeast.
